Deivi Cruz Garcia (born November 6, 1972) is a Dominican former professional baseball shortstop.
Cruz played at the Major League Baseball level for nine seasons (1997-2005) with the Detroit Tigers, San Diego Padres, Baltimore Orioles, San Francisco Giants, and Washington Nationals. In 1,234 career games, Cruz had a .269 batting average with 70 home runs.
Cruz was released by the St. Louis Cardinals on March 30, 2006, and signed with the Bridgeport Bluefish on June 10, 2006.
Cruz' nephew, Yeyson Yrizarri, is also a professional baseball shortstop.[1]
